The flexibility of the bevel is as Jarrod points out really important to take into account.
You do not need to pay attention to the formulas, you just need to understand that a small change will have a big impact.

The deflection and flexibility of the bevel is to some degree governed by this formula:

1631107429565.png

L designates the length of the bevel, and is raised to the power of 3, which means that a small change will make a big difference in the flexibility.
Think of P as your hair pushing against the edge. You are not shaving like this, but that is not the point.

1631107418491.png

In I in the denominator d, which denotes the bevel thickness is also raised to the power of three. If this is reduced by a small amount you will have an effect.

When you combine these two factors you will notice a difference. If this difference is something you will benefit from, you have to decide for your self.
Flexibility alone does not get you anywhere, you also need a small radius at the apex, and the edge needs to be able to hold that shape.

All the Solingen grinders use hones shaped upward both in length and width, incidentally, not cylinders, so I would surmise that that's got some effect on effective diameter based on how much you face the razor toward the width of the stone vs the length. I'd assume a cylinder is much much simpler, but the ellipse will avoid 'excess' strokes on the warped razors [it is never touching more than a small patch which will be of an effective diameter smaller than the worst acceptable warped razor's effective diameter, so it physically cannot touch that razor twice with a gap, it'll just touch it with a bigger contact patch on one side than the other side, but still just the one contact patch whether you rolling-X or whatever].
My stones are shaped with a wheel size of R=1.5 m in both axis. In this case how you approach the stone would not change the cutting angle of the bevel. This simplifies things. Then it should not matter at what angle i approach the stone. If there is one radius along the long axis and another along the short axis, things get more complicated. My head starts to hurt when i start to think about it:) Maybe this affect is insignificant. It makes it allot easier to rap your head around. Then you are left with the small advantage of the hollow ground effect of the bevel and the ability to isolate different parts of the bevel, which enable you to hone any geometry imperfection you like.
The thinning of the bevel would then be a result of the edge flexing a little, resulting in the apex lifting off the stone a little.
If you used something that was shaped like a cylinder, approaching it at an angle, you would affect the bevel angle more then with the convex hone.
Thinking a little out loud here. What am i missing? I am left with a reduction of 0.4 micron in the middle of the bevel. The grit size of a 30000 shapton stone is 0.44 micron.
Then it would make more sense to me if you honed the razor on flat stone and created a back bevel with a wheel shaped stone. Under magnification you can see that the bevel honed on a wheel shaped hone starts to form from the shoulder of the bevel.

All i know is that the razor i honed felt different then before. More flexible. It also did cut better. I have finished the same razor on a 30k stone before, but this felt better. Sometimes one just need to accept the practical result without thinking to much about the why.

This is the workbench at Wacker, in Solingen. It seems like they like to finish on a flat Naniwa super stone, but the long once seems to be shaped differently. I do not think they are dished. The brown one is said to be the Naniwa Gouken Fuji 8k. I assume the yellow one is either a Naniwa Super Stone 8k.
Ralf Aust also finishes his razors on a flat Naniwa super stone (at least in the video i have seen). There is also a video from Wacker where he hones/finishes on a super stone that clearly is flat.

For new people coming into this, one lesson might be that you probably do not need more then a few stones to get good results.
By having a convex lower grit stone, or even just a mid range 3-5k stone (the bevel should be good from the factory) a wheel shaped stone can make the work that the higher grit stones have to do easier.
As the old grinder told Jarrod, the opposite of tape. So what is the opposite of tape? You are able to create a micro bevel without using tape.
If you have a edge that is prone to chip, this might be something to look into.

Here is an example:
The bevel of this razor was shaped using a wheel shaped 3k with a natural nagura/slurry stone stone. Technically the stone is not completely convex. It has close to the same radius in both axis, maybe a little less on the short axis.
This was not even a good edge, but this is just to make a point about the micro bevel, or about being able to focus your effort on a smaller part of the bevel. It was finished on a light slurry on a JNAT. From this picture you can see that the finisher worked on the lower part of the bevel, making that stone more efficient. It is the same thing that happens with the spinning disc. After the spinning disk they need to spend less time finishing the edge. I might add that after i test shaved this i did a few more laps on a little heavier slurry. That seemed to bring it back to a standard flat bevel.
If i had gone from the 3k i could probably have picked up a high grit fast finisher, and only needed two stones.
I have many different stones, so the time saving is really not something i prioritise. Someone else might though, for different reasons.

The operator of TheSuperiorShave is the advocate of the convex stones.
And this is about convexity, especially in the longitudinal axis, so the razor must first go up a hill with each move and then down this hill again.
This convexity ensures concave provil of the facet and provides an extra thin facet angle.
However, its stones are also convex in the transverse axis, which increases the efficiency of sharpening, reduces the risk of catching the stone edge and allows sharpening of the warped blades.

His offered tool is also aimed at straightening stones in avoiding axes convex.

I have worked a lot with the convexity in the transverse axis so far and am very satisfied with the
effect.
As for thinning the cutting edge (i.e. creating a flatter facet angle), I have had a shady
experience:
  • If the blade manages to hold such a thin cutting edge, the knife provides a very special shave@(@Isaentae once got a knife sharpened by me and can certainly report on the impressions)
  • But the risk is very high that the cutting edge simply collapses during shaving, I have supplied enough vivid material in another strand :)
My method of thinning out the edge was not in the longest convexity of the stone. Meanwhile, on a flat-trained stone, I applied back-guiding trains with an increased pressure on the cutting blade. This also leads to a concave polished facet and thus to a flatter facet angle. However, this method carries a high risk of building a beard and therefore requires very close control of progress (you have to stop the back-leading flare-up just before you reach the absolute tip of the cutting edge - at the matoscopic level, of :)course).
I don't use this method with every razor, it is more reserved for the phase "I want to experiment with this knife extra".
